大家好,今天小编关注到一个比较有意思的话题,就是关于tp框架一般要学多久啊的问题,于是小编就整理了3个相关介绍的解答,让我们一起看看吧。
TP5框架怎么样?
TP5框架非常优秀。
首先,它是一款免费的开源框架,可以广泛地应用于Web开发领域。
其次,TP5框架在性能、可扩展性、安全性等方面都有着良好的表现。
它的MVC架构设计使得开发者可以快速简便地完成项目开发。
在功能方面,TP5框架支持路由、控制器、模型、视图、插件等多种特性,能够满足各类应用场景的需求。
此外,它还提供了丰富的文档和社区支持,能够满足初学者和高级开发者的需求。
综上所述,TP5框架是一款十分优秀的框架,值得开发者学习使用。
tp5框架好。
ThinkPHP5是一个全新的里程碑版本,包括路由、日志、异常、模型、数据库、模板引擎和验证等模块都已经重构,不适合原有项目的升级。
phpstudy怎么运行tp框架?
安装好phpstudy后,运行软件.首先将 tp 的程序放到一个目录 web_thinkphp (可自定义)打开phpStudy面版右边有一个php版本,选择好tp所需要的版本(tp3.2先5.3~5.4即可,tp5可选 5.5+)127.0.0.1 tp.me保存(如果没有修改权限,可以在桌面上建一个文件 hosts 加入上面一行代码后再覆盖到 hosts 所在的目录)在 其它选项菜单 -> 站点域名管理 -> 路径: 指向 web_thinkphp端口:80[新增] -> 保存并生成配置文件然后 浏览器中输入 tp.me 就运行 tp 了
easyswoole和tp框架的区别?
?两者之间的区别主要体现在以下几个方面:1. 结构设计上的区别: easyswoole是一个基于Swoole扩展开发的框架,其中***用了协程模式和异步非阻塞的编程方式,能够充分发挥Swoole的性能优势;而tp框架(指ThinkPHP框架)则是一个基于PHP开发的传统MVC框架,使用同步阻塞的方式。
2. 性能上的区别:easyswoole在高并发场景下具有较好的性能表现,可支持大规模的并发连接,适合开发高性能的网络应用;tp框架则针对于传统的Web应用场景进行优化,适合中小型项目。
3. 生态圈和社区支持上的区别:tp框架具有较为丰富的生态圈和完善的社区支持,有大量的第三方插件和扩展可以供开发者使用;而easyswoole相对较新,生态圈还在发展中,相应的插件和扩展相对较少。
需要注意的是,选择使用哪个框架应该根据具体项目需求和开发经验来做决策。
easyswoole是对swoole进行的一些封装和集成的框架。而tp是phpweb框架
Easyswoole和TP (ThinkPHP) 都是基于PHP开发的Web框架,下面是它们之间的一些区别:
1. 架构设计:Easyswoole是一个高性能的Swoole扩展框架,它基于Swoole扩展提供了更高效的IO操作和协程支持。而TP是一个MVC(模型-视图-控制器)模式的Web框架,它的设计更加传统。
2. 性能:Easyswoole在性能方面更为突出,因为它充分利用了Swoole扩展的强大能力,可以处理更高的并发请求,具有更低的延迟和更高的吞吐量。相比之下,TP的性能较低,特别是在高并发场景下。
3. 扩展性:Easyswoole具有较好的扩展性,可以通过Swoole扩展提供的特性实现更多的功能,如协程、异步任务等。TP也提供了一些扩展接口和功能,但相对于Easyswoole来说扩展性稍弱一些。
4. 学习曲线:Easyswoole由于基于Swoole扩展,所以需要对Swoole的一些概念和使用方式有一定的了解,而TP作为一个传统的MVC框架,学习和上手相对容易一些。
5. 生态系统:TP有一个庞大的生态系统,有大量的第三方库、插件和文档可供使用和参考。而Easyswoole相对来说生态系统较小,虽然也有一些扩展和文档,但相对有限。
总的来说,Easyswoole更适合用于高性能和高并发的场景,特别是需要充分发挥Swoole扩展的优势。TP则更适合一般的Web开发项目,它的学习曲线较低,生态系统更加完善。选择哪个框架取决于你的具体需求和技术栈。
到此,以上就是小编对于的问题就介绍到这了,希望介绍的3点解答对大家有用。